| | no is isnt advisable to go hiking in tennis shoes. you should wear something a little more sturdy to move over rocky terrain. tennis shoes arent built for that kind of terrain and they won't give you grip. they'll also wear out really fast. | | | | | | |

| | Depends on where you are hiking and how long you are hiking for. Tennis shoes are ok for short hikes a few hours long. Longer then that you should have a good pair of hiking boots. Your feet will thank you. I bought mine at a sporting goods store for around $100. They are sort of mid ground in price. If you plan on hiking alot it is worth the investment. I know because I injured my ankle quite a few years ago and have trouble with pain when they get over tired. the boots worked great. Don't forget to get a good pair of wool socks to go along with the boots. | | | | | | |

| | They might be OK for flat dirt trails that aren't too rocky, but not much more. You can get hiking shoes that are better than tennis shoes, they aren't hightops but still give more support and traction than regular athletic shoes. | | | | | | |
